site.btaNational Library Celebrates 144th Anniversary
On the eve of its 144th anniversary the Sts Cyril and Methodius National Library gathered its employees, colleagues, partners and beneficiaries to formally mark the day. A unique exhibition of manuscripts from the Adjar school.
The National Library continues to enjoy a growing reader interest: its reading halls are is visited by over 20,000 readers and there are over 80,000 readers online, which makes 350-400 readers daily, National Library head Krassimira Alexandrova said in her remarks at the event. The library is implementing more initiatives with added value: landmark exhibitions of books and documents from the library stock, including online exhibitions, travelling seminars, talks, book launches, and book spaces together with foreign embassies here (by the year's end they will number 15).
In her words, the library continued to develop sustainably in 2022.
On the occasion of the anniversary addresses were sent by the President and Vice President, the Culture Minister, the rectors of a number of universities, BTA's Director General among others.
